Transaction 43b60378a2f55da0de0a8ec44fbbbde9e59d44ec553049823faba4065ab7f93f

2 Input
2 Outputs
  • 43b60378a2f55da0de0a8ec44fbbbde9e59d44ec553049823faba4065ab7f93f:0
  • value  5248410
    address  3C4ABC7iPcAAKBh6SJXfvUSDBew3abCtw3
  • 43b60378a2f55da0de0a8ec44fbbbde9e59d44ec553049823faba4065ab7f93f:1
  • value  3922000
    address  3KR5xeDzA271CYdA2MNF7DCpTA1Ka6FSKd